Ransomware isn't just a tech problem. It's a project deadline problem. Attackers know that construction firms face massive penalties for delays. They hit when you're most vulnerable. This is why specialized cybersecurity monitoring is essential. We identify threats before they can lock your files. If a breach occurs, our rapid virtualization gets your servers back online in 30 to 40 minutes. Most providers take days. We take minutes.
Security starts with people. Phishing attacks target your project financials. We provide security awareness training to help your staff spot these traps. It's about building a human firewall alongside our technical one. This approach is a core part of effective managed IT services for construction companies in the Inland Empire. We don't just protect computers. We protect your project momentum.
Data backup is useless if it doesn't work. We perform daily backup verification to ensure your project data is recoverable. Using detailed disaster recovery plans, we maintain business continuity during power outages or hardware failures.
